Introduction
The NB7NPQ1104MMTGEVB evaluation board was developed to
provide a convenient platform to quickly verify the operation of the
NB7NPQ1104M redriver in a USB type−A system environment.

Part Description
The NB7NPQ1104M is a 3.3 V quad channel, linear redriver for
USB 3.1 applications that supports both 5 and 10 Gbps data rates.
Signal integrity degrades from PCB traces and transmission cables
which may cause inter symbol interference (ISI). The
NB7NPQ1104M compensates for these losses by engaging varying
levels of equalization at the input receiver. The output transmitter
circuitry provides user selectable flat gain settings to create the best
eye openings for the outgoing data signals. The flexibility of this part
allows it to fit into many system applications.
After power up, the NB7NPQ1104M periodically checks both of the
TX output pairs of each port for a 50 W termination for a Super Speed
USB receiver. When the receiver is detected on either channel of
a port, the internal RX termination will be enabled of that respective
channel. The port becomes active once both TX outputs have detected
50 W termination, and the NB7NPQ1104M is set to perform the
redriver function. Port AB (channels A & B) and port CD (channels C
& D) are independent of each other.
